Free Soap Making Vanillin Discoloration & Stabilizer Calculator

Free Soap Making Vanillin Discoloration & Stabilizer Calculator
gemini-3.0-flash logogemini-3.0-flash

Easily calculate the vanillin content in your fragrance oils and determine the necessary stabilizer for your cold process soap batches. Fast, accurate, and free.

Built by@Akhenaten

What This App Does

Easily calculate the vanillin content in your fragrance oils and determine the necessary stabilizer for your cold process soap batches. Fast, accurate, and free. — generated by gemini-3.0-flash and published by @Akhenaten on Slopstore. Categorized under Utility, this app is part of Slopstore's curated collection of AI-generated tools and experiments. Run it free in your browser. No installation needed.

AI Generation Prompt

Soap Making Vanillin Discoloration & Stabilizer Calculator

Overview

A clean, professional, and responsive browser-based tool for soap makers to calculate the required amount of vanilla discoloration stabilizer based on fragrance oil vanillin content. This tool eliminates the need for manual calculations, reducing the risk of error in batch formulation.

Technical Requirements

  • Single File Architecture: All HTML, CSS, and Vanilla JavaScript must be contained in a single index.html file.
  • No Persistent Storage: Do not use localStorage, sessionStorage, or cookies. The application must function purely in-memory. State resets on page refresh.
  • Light Mode Only: The interface must use a bright, airy color palette (whites, soft grays, professional teals, or soft sage greens). No dark mode toggles.
  • Dependencies: Use Tailwind CSS via CDN for styling. Use FontAwesome via CDN for icons.
  • Responsiveness: Mobile-first design. The main container must center and stack on smaller screens, expanding comfortably on desktop.

User Interface Specification

Header

  • Title: "Vanillin Discoloration Calculator"
  • Subtitle: "Accurate stabilizer dosage for cold process soap making."

Calculation Input Section

  • Soap Batch Weight: Numeric input field (unit toggle: Grams/Ounces).
  • Fragrance Usage Rate (%): Numeric input with a slider.
  • Fragrance Vanillin Content (%): Numeric input provided by the fragrance manufacturer.
  • Stabilizer Ratio Input: Allows the user to set the ratio (e.g., 1:1 or 2:1, as per stabilizer manufacturer instructions).

Results & Risk Assessment Section

  • Live Results Card: Dynamically updates to display:
    • Recommended Stabilizer Amount.
    • Risk Level indicator (Visual color-coded scale: Low/Medium/High/Severe).
  • Dynamic UI: Use subtle CSS transitions (opacity, slide-in) when results appear.

Visual Design & Aesthetics

  • Color Palette:
    • Background: #F9FAFB (Gray-50)
    • Card Background: #FFFFFF
    • Primary Accent: #0D9488 (Teal-600)
    • Text: #1F2937 (Gray-800)
  • Animations: Use standard CSS transition: all 0.3s ease-in-out for input focus states and result card visibility.
  • Typography: Clean sans-serif font stack (Inter, system-ui, sans-serif).

Development Directives

  1. Validation: Implement real-time validation. Do not allow negative numbers. If inputs are invalid, show a non-intrusive warning message within the UI.
  2. Iframe Compatibility: The app will run in a sandboxed iframe. Do not use any external scripts that require popups or cookies. Use native alert() alternatives (styled HTML modals) if notification is required.
  3. External Links: All links must have target="_blank" and rel="noopener noreferrer".
  4. Performance: Keep the JavaScript payload extremely lightweight to ensure instant load times.

Spread the word

8Total Views
gemini-3.0-flash logogemini-3.0-flash
AI Model

Files being used

index.html
10.5 KB
#soap making calculator#fragrance oil vanillin content#cold process soap discoloration#vanilla stabilizer for soap#DIY soap making tools#soap fragrance oil usage rate#prevent soap browning

Frequently Asked Questions

Everything you need to know about using this application.

Why does vanillin cause soap to turn brown?

Vanillin is an aromatic compound found in many fragrance oils, particularly those smelling of vanilla, almond, or spices. When it comes into contact with the high pH environment of cold process soap, it undergoes an oxidation process that results in a yellow, tan, or deep brown discoloration over time. While this browning is purely aesthetic and does not affect the quality or safety of the soap, many makers prefer to keep their designs white or pastel. Using a stabilizer or adjusting your design to accommodate the color change are common strategies used to manage this effect.

How does this calculator help in soap formulation?

This calculator allows you to input your total soap batch size, your fragrance oil usage percentage, and the specific vanillin content percentage provided by your fragrance manufacturer. It then performs the math to tell you exactly how much vanilla stabilizer you need to add to your recipe to mitigate the discoloration effect. By providing precise measurements, you can avoid using too much or too little stabilizer. This saves money on expensive ingredients and ensures you are achieving the best possible outcome for your soap design without compromising the scent profile.

Is vanilla stabilizer necessary for every fragrance oil?

Not every fragrance oil requires a stabilizer. If a fragrance oil has a vanillin content of 0%, you do not need to worry about discoloration. Generally, oils with a vanillin content below 1% to 2% may show very minimal, if any, discoloration that might not require intervention. However, for fragrances with higher percentages, the discoloration can be quite dramatic, turning soap dark brown within a few days or weeks. For these high-vanillin fragrances, a stabilizer is highly recommended if you want to maintain the original color of your soap batter.

Can I use this calculator for Melt and Pour soap?

This tool is primarily designed for Cold Process soap making, where the chemical reaction between high pH and vanillin is most prominent. Melt and Pour soap bases are already saponified and have a different chemical structure, so they react differently to vanillin. While you can use the fragrance information provided here for any project, the specific stabilizer dosage recommendations are optimized for Cold Process saponification. Always check with your Melt and Pour base manufacturer regarding the specific compatibility of vanilla stabilizers with their product.

Related Applications

Discover more free AI apps on Slopstore — the community platform for hosting AI-generated web applications.